1. Considering the many criteria for good mental health, the nursing student has
been instructed to list four of these criteria. The student's list consists of the
following: (1) an appropriate perception of reality(2) the ability to accept oneself
(3) the ability to establish relationships (4) a need for detachment and the desire for
privacy. How would the nurse evaluate the nursing student's list?


Answers Excellent. All the student's criteria are correct.
2. Which assessment is most important when evaluating signs and symptoms of
mental illness?




Answers. The client's social and cultural norms.
3. Which is an example of an interpersonal intervention for a client on an in-patient
psychiatric unit?


Answers : Ask the client to acknowledge one positive person in his or her life to
assist the client after discharge.
4. Which is an example of appropriate psychosexual development?


Answers : An 18 month-old relieves anxiety by the use of a pacifier.
5. Which client situation is an example of normal ego development?


1. A client calls out in pain to get his or her needs met.
2. A client complains of poor self-esteem because of punishments from his or her
past.

,3. A client exhibits the ability to assert himself or herself without anger or
aggression.
4. A client feels guilty about wanting to have sexual relations outside of marriage.


Answers :3. A client exhibits the ability to assert himself or herself without anger
or aggression.
6. After studying the concepts of personality development, the nursing student
understands that Freud is to psychoanalytic theory as Peplau is to:


Answers Nursing theory
7. Nursing theorists identify the nurse-client relationship as central to nursing
practice. After studying these concepts, the nursing student understands that Peplau
is to the phases of the nurse-client relationship as Watson is to:


Answers Seven assumptions about the science of caring.
8. After studying nursing interventions in the context of nursing theory, the nursing
student understands that Neuman is to primary, secondary, or tertiary prevention as
Roy is to:




Answers Interventions that alter or manage stimuli so that adaptive responses can
occur.
9. Which is the goal of the cognitive-behavioral theory model according to Beck
and Ellis ?




Answers Substituting rational for irrational beliefs and eliminating self-defeating
behaviors.

,10. Which interaction is an example of dialogue that would be used in the context
of reality therapy?




Answers Client: "The stupid doctor revoked my pass for tomorrow." Nurse: "What
did you do that showed that you were not ready for a pass?"
11. A 4 year-old child is unable to consider another child's ideas about playing
house. This situation is an example of which concept of Piaget's theory of
cognitive development




Answers Egocentrism.
12. The statement "Growth involves resolution of critical tasks through the eight
stages of the life cycle" is a concept of which therapeutic model?


Answers Intrapersonal
13. A 25-year-old client diagnosed with major depressive disorder remains in his
room and avoids others. According to Erikson, what describes this client's
developmental task assessment?


Answers : Isolation
14. A 7-year-old boy is active in sports and has received a most-improved player
award at his baseball tournament. According to Erikson, which describes this
client's developmental task assessment?




Answers Industry
15. Which scenario describes an individual in Erikson's developmental stage of
"old age" exhibiting a negative outcome of despair?

, Answers :4. A 70 year-old woman angry about where her life has ended up.
16. Which is an example of an individual successfully completing Erikson's
"school-age" stage of development?




Answers . An 11 year-old girl is trying out for cheerleading.
17. Which initial information gathered by the nurse is most important when
assessing Erikson's stages of development


Answers . The chronological age of the individual.
18. According to Maslow's hierarchy of needs, which of the following client
actions would be considered most basic ?


Answers : A client discusses the need for order in his or her life and freedom from
fear.
19. According to Maslow's hierarchy of needs, which client action would be an
example of a highly evolved, mature client?


Answers. A client begins to discuss feelings of self-fulfillment.
20. According to Maslow's hierarchy of needs, which situation on an in-patient
psychiatric unit would require priority intervention?


Answers. A client exhibits hostile and angry behaviors toward another client.
21. Rank the following statements using Maslow's hierarchy of needs, starting with
the basic level of attainment and progressing toward self-actualization.
